The music of Alejandro
Morse is undeniably focused on beauty and harmonic perfection, even if
Morse intentionally tries to hide his innate melodic talents behind layers of
vaporous textures. His sound world is obsessively detailed and stretches
between nervousness and melancholy. Alejandro Morse's 444 offers a collection of electroacoustic compositions
materialized with digital production protocols, evoking a vernacular, Mexican
ambiance. Its tracks are based in the manipulation of actual string instruments
using DSP tools; its sound palette features harp, bass and acoustic guitar
recorded in naturally echoing and reverberating spaces, and then subjected to
various sound processing techniques, microphone feedback, radio frequencies,
static/noise, synthetic sounds and tape loops taken from random field
recordings. The ambience created by these methods aims to reflect on the
emotional imbalance of the human condition. In this album, his third on Umor Rex, you'll find nostalgic
soundscapes of comfort and pain. 444 is a synchronicity symbol, a repeating motif in Alejandro Morse’s life, a random number eternally returning to
remind you who you are.
